At a glance
4 m protective field range |
32 switchable field sets |
Configuration memory integrated in the system plug |
EFI interface for safe SICK device communication |
Incremental encoder inputs for speed-dependent field switching |
Extended measured data output via RS-422 with landmark recognition |
Simultaneous monitoring of up to 4 protective fields |

Technical data | |||
Laser class: | 1 (21 CFR 1040.10 and 1040.11, DIN EN 60825:2001) | ||
Enclosure rating: | IP 65 (EN 60529) | ||
Класс защиты: | II (EN 50178) | ||
Type: | Type 3 (IEC 61496) | ||
Safety integrity level: | SIL2 (IEC 61508), SILCL2 (EN 62061) | ||
Category: | Category 3 (EN ISO 13849) | ||
Уровень производительности: | PL d (EN ISO 13849) | ||
PFHd: | 8.0 * 1E-08 (EN ISO 13849) | ||
TM (mission time): | 20 a (EN ISO 13849) | ||
Ambient operating temperature: | -10 °C ... +50 °C | ||
Dimensions (W x H x D): | 155 mm x 185 mm x 160 mm | ||
Вес: | 3.3 kg | ||
Scan angle: | 190 ° | ||
Protective field range: | 4 m | ||
Maximum warning field range: | 49 m | ||
Количество устанавливаемых полей: | 32 1) | ||
Type of field set: | Dual field sets, Triple field sets | ||
Number of monitoring cases: | 32 2) | ||
Response time: | 60 ms 3) | ||
Resolution: | 30 mm, 40 mm, 50 mm, 70 mm, 150 mm, configurable | ||
Distance measuring range: | 49 m | ||
Число многократных выборок: | Configurable 2 ... 16 | ||
Electrical connection: | System plug with or without connecting cable | ||
Supply voltage: | 16.8 V DC, 24 V DC, 28.8 V DC | ||
Кол-во EDM выходов: | 1 | ||
Rол-во входов сброса/перезапуска: | 1 | ||
Количество статических управляющих входов: | 4 | ||
Количество статических управляющих входов с EFI: | 5 4) | ||
Число динамических управляющих входов: | 2 5) | ||
Количество безопасных выходов: | 2, Safety outputs (OSSD) | ||
Количество применимых диагностических выходов: | 3 6) | ||
Maximum output current: | 500 mA | ||
Configuration and diagnostics interface: | RS-232 | ||
Интерфейс передачи данных: | RS-422 |
